Review

Starred Review, Publishers Weekly, December 12, 2005:"Hills' feathered heroes enact a dialogue familiar to anyone who has negotiated with siblings or playground rivals."Starred Review, Kirkus Reviews, December 15, 2005:"Every artistic decision underscores the humor with deft mastery ... Readers will hope to see more of this adorable couple."Review, Parents Magazine, March 2009:“The title characters have a big fight over a giant egg. When it turns out to be a ball, they learn to play with it together.”

About the Author

Tad Hills is the author and illustrator of the highly acclaimed New York Times bestselling picture books Duck & Goose; Duck, Duck, Goose; Duck & Goose Go to the Beach; How Rocket Learned to Read; and Rocket Writes a Story. He has created numerous Duck & Goose board books, among them the ALA-ALSC Notable Children’s Book What’s Up, Duck?; Duck & Goose, It’s Time for Christmas!; Duck & Goose Colors!; and most recently, Duck & Goose, Let's Dance! The Rocket series includes a board book, Rocket’s Mighty Words, and two leveled readers, Drop It, Rocket! and Rocket’s 100th Day of School. Tad lives in Brooklyn with his wife, their two children, and a dog named Rocket. Visit the author online at tadhills.com.From the Hardcover edition.

My granddaughter and I have been fans of Duck and Goose ever since I came across "What's Up, Duck? A Book of Opposites" some time back. Since then we've read (and re-read, and re-read) "How are you Feeling?", "Goose Needs a Hug", and "Duck and Goose Find a Pumpkin". But nothing had prepared me for the beauty and sweetness of this "origin issue" (as they would say in the comic book industry) story. Near perfection! Initially squaring off over who has rights to what they erroneously think is an egg, Duck and Goose learn by working together in caring for their supposed treasure to be fast friends, deeply appreciative of each other's unique traits. The last pages of this beautifully illustrated and profound story had me in tears (of joy) - especially the very last two words, on a page of their own.
